2

コマンドラインに次の式を入力しました。

 git remote add coworkerBranch git://coworkersUsername/repo.git
 git fetch origin
 git checkout coworkerBranch

しかし、ローカル ドライブのファイルを確認したところ、同僚の変更に合わせて変更されていませんでした。私はこのgit構文全体に慣れていないので、完全にオフになっている可能性がありますが、彼のファイルにアクセスするために他に何かする必要がありますか?

4

1 に答える 1

5

リモートをチェックアウトしません (「リモートの操作」を参照): リモートからフェッチし、そのブランチの 1 つをチェックアウトします

git remote add coworker git://coworkersUsername/repo.git
git fetch coworker 
git branch --all # choose a branch
git checkout --track -b aBranch coworker/aBranch

(「リモートブランチの操作」を参照)

" coworker" は同僚レポへの参照の名前で、" " とは異なりoriginます。
" origin" は、複製した元のリポジトリを参照します。
ただし、必要な/必要な数の他のアップストリーム リポジトリを追加できます。

于 2013-10-04T05:21:21.507 に答える